Just be aware that: An eye nut has a bolt screwed into it. An eye bolt has a nut screwed onto it.


marcovanbeek

And a bolt usually has a non-threaded section, whereas a set screw is threaded all the way to the base. A bolt will therefore be better for attaching to thicker material and locate itself in the hole better when using with a nut, whereas if the hole is tapped you need the thread all the way to the base.
